A nurse has identified the following nursing diagnosis: "ineffective communication R/T lack of assertiveness skills AEB inability to state needs." Which statement encourages the client to acknowledge the priority of this problem?

1) "Are you having thoughts of harming yourself or others?"
2) "With whom are you least assertive?"
3) "On a scale of 1 to 10, rank the importance of being assertive."
4) "When are you available to attend the assertiveness training class?"

Final answer:

The statement that encourages the client to acknowledge the priority of the problem is option 3.

Step-by-step explanation:

The statement that encourages the client to acknowledge the priority of this problem is option 3) "On a scale of 1 to 10, rank the importance of being assertive." This question prompts the client to directly assess their own level of assertiveness and recognize its significance. By ranking the importance of being assertive, the client is reflecting on the need for effective communication and understanding the impact it has on their overall well-being.
